The company

Parkway is a leading British furniture manufacturer, with over 20 years specialising in ultra-luxury bespoke furniture for exclusive superyachts and high-end residential projects, working with leading design studios and interior professionals worldwide.

Based in Hampshire, our extensive manufacturing operations are spread over two sites, including our new 30,000sq ft centre of excellence and specialist finishes workshops.

Our highly skilled craftspeople, artisans and technical designers work on award winning and iconic projects. Producing the highest calibre of unique yacht furniture and exquisite cabinetry, through to luxury upholstery and high-end interior joinery, we provide seamless installations of the finest exterior and interior furniture found across the globe.

The Role

We are looking for Senior Cabinet makers and experienced skilled Bench Joiners to join our team on varied bespoke furniture projects, predominantly superyacht furniture, super-prime residential cabinetry and fitted joinery for some of the world’s most discerning clients.

The ideal candidate will have a minimum of 2yrs experience in bespoke high-end furniture and/or luxury cabinetry.

Highly organised and detail orientated, the role requires you to have excellent communication skills, ability to multi-task whilst efficiently manage resources and have a clear understanding of materials and technical drawings.

This is a highly rewarding role to be part of a unique artisan team delivering the very best in bespoke British luxury furniture.

Skills & Experience required.

  • Demonstrate a good knowledge and experience of bespoke luxury furniture construction.
  • Experienced working with an array of luxury materials and components.
  • Exceptional organisational skills with the ability to work independently or as part of a team.
  • Genuine passion for quality craftmanship and unique furniture production.
  • Ability to understand and work from manufacturing drawings.
  • Ability to multi-task various projects and meet deadlines.
